question 6 of 20
a student is writing an essay on the reasons why high school graduates are
better off going to college than going straight into the workforce. here is his
outline:
paragraph 1: introduction
paragraph 2: reason #1: more time to mature
paragraph 3: reason #2: better job options after
graduation
paragraph 4: reason #3: college teaches problem solving
paragraph 5: conclusion
a counterclaim that he wants to address in the essay is: “young people who
go into the workforce right out of high school get on - the - job training on how
to deal with difficult situations.” which paragraph would be the best place to
address this counterargument?
a. paragraph 4
b. paragraph 2
c. paragraph 1
d. paragraph 3
The counterclaim focuses on on-the-job training for handling difficult situations, which directly relates to the essay's Reason #3 about college teaching problem-solving. Addressing it in the same paragraph as the related reason allows for a direct, relevant rebuttal that strengthens the essay's argument.
